Which of the following statement is correct for Fullerene ?

Answer»

There are twenty rings having five carbon atoms in Fullerene.
Fullerene possesses molecular STRUCTURE.
In Fullerene, carbon atom has `sp^3` hybridization.
Fullerene is the SYNTHETIC AMORPHOUS form of carbon.

Solution :(A) There are twelve rings of 5 carbon atom is PRESENT in fullerene, so (A) is not true.
(C) Each carbon atom combines with other three carbon atoms with `sigma`-bond. The remaining electrons forms `pi`-bond and hence, carbon possess `sp^2` hybridization, so (C) is not true.
(D) Fullerene is crystalline form of fullerene, so (D) is not true.
(B) Fullerene possesses `C_(2n)` type of moelcular structure.
